Summary
This document is a printout of a Miami Herald article (later filed as a legal exhibit in Case 1:19-cv-03377) detailing the post-scandal lives of Jeffrey Epstein's associates. It highlights Sarah Kellen's marriage to NASCAR driver Brian Vickers, Ghislaine Maxwell's rebranding as an environmentalist, Alan Dershowitz's career, and Prince Andrew's continued friendship with Epstein, including a financial loan to Sarah Ferguson. The article also mentions legal efforts by victims' rights advocates to strengthen laws regarding plea bargains and statutes of limitations.
